Champion Oil announced its new premium SAE 5W-30 UltraFleet API-CJ4 Synthetic Heavy Duty Diesel Motor Oil for fleet applications.
 
Champion’s formula provides the same level of engine protection as leading SAE 15W-40 HD Motor Oils, but with more end user benefits, says the company.

Results from real-world field trials prove that Champion’s formulated and blended SAE 5W-30 Heavy-Duty Diesel Motor Oil reduces engine wear and corrosion while maintaining viscometric properties. It also provides enhanced protection to engine and exhaust system components, says the company.

The formulation of Champion’s new lower viscosity SAE 5W-30 Heavy-Duty Diesel Motor Oil ensures durable protection while delivering real-world, measurable fuel economy gains. Champion’s SAE 5W-30 was found to deliver an average of 3.3% and up to 4.5% fuel economy improvement over a conventional SAE 15W-40 API CJ-4 lubricant tested at an independent testing facility using the SAE J1321 fuel test protocol.

Champion’s SAE 5W-30 Heavy-Duty Diesel Motor Oil is formulated with a patented friction modifier system that enables the formulation of this SAE 5W-30 HD motor oil to reduce internal drag within engines, resulting in maximum engine power output. Plus the new oil has a 50% faster time to pressurization than a traditional SAE 15W-40, says the company, leading to faster lubrication of critical valve train hardware and reduced start-up bearing wear.
